I have three identical Nextcloud servers in operation. A haproxy takes
the round robin. In principle everything works, but only almost.

When im surfing the proxy, im reaching one of the server. However, the
login does not work. I surf the individual server directly, everything
works flawlessly.

I have noticed that when I log on to the proxy and try to log in, it
takes a moment and then I redirected to other nextcloud instance. The
url chances from:

http://SERVER/index.php/login
<http://server/index.php/login> --> 
http://SERVER/index.php/login?redirect_url=/index.php/apps/files/
<http://server/index.php/login?redirect_url=/index.php/apps/files/>
